R.D. Nesmith Co., South Berwick, ME. Woolen mill. Company originally known as Nesmith
& Tatterson and was a partnership between R.D. Nesmith and John Tatterson.
Includes account book of Nesmith & Tatterson, 1845-1849, listing goods delivered,
including raw materials and dyestuffs, as well as goods sent elsewhere for finishing.
Also includes ledger, 1845-1851, of payroll and manufacturing accounts; a work and
time book, 1845-1848; a weave room time book, 1851-1852, listing workers' names; and
weaving records, 1849-1850, listing workers' names, number of pieces, weight, and
number of yards.
